About This Coffee

DIAMANTE is a light espresso roast from El Salvador, representing a blend of exceptional varieties — Rume, Kenya, Heirloom, Bernardina, and Gesha — sourced from various farms of the Pacas family. The separated first and last harvest passes of these five varieties are combined into a single blend, creating a unique cupping profile. Flavor notes include sweet red grapes, plum, date syrup, hazelnut, and vanilla. The body is medium and juicy, with well-developed, harmonious acidity and a fine crema. Imported by Cumpa GmbH.

Schoen Kaffee

The Schön family moved from Munich to the village of Burgebrach near Bamberg in 2016, founding their specialty roastery the following year to realize a long held dream. They roast on a Probat P05 III with batch sizes ranging from three to six kilograms, sourcing all green coffee through small importers rather than wholesalers or middlemen, and only accepting beans that meet specialty cupping score standards. Transparency is central to their identity: as members of The Pledge, they publish purchasing prices and quantities on their website, inviting scrutiny of their sourcing ethics. Their packaging reflects the same values, using ecological Öko Line materials from the Ströbel company, crafted in Germany from kraft paper without aluminum. Schön Kaffee roasts several times a week with a philosophy of preserving the natural aromas of each bean, recommending consumption within two months of the roast date for optimal flavor.
